Player, League, Year Games Goals Points Points/game League goals/game
Mario Lemieux, QMJHL, 1983-84 70 133 282 4.03 10.02
Eric Lindros, OHL, 1990-91 57 71 149 2.61 8.95
Sidney Crosby, QMJHL, 2004-05 62 66 168 2.71 6.38
John Tavares, OHL, 2008-09 56 58 104 1.86 6.86
Connor McDavid, OHL, 2014-15 45 43 115 2.56 6.98
Paul Kariya, NCAA, 1992-93 39 25 100 2.56 N/A
Thomas Vanek, NCAA, 2003-04 45 31 62 1.38 6.28
Phil Kessel, NCAA, 2005-06 39 18 51 1.31 5.86
Jonathan Toews, NCAA, 2005-06 42 22 39 0.93 5.86
Jack Eichel, NCAA, 2014-15 34 20 61 1.79 5.40

I don't know if you're familiar with Detroit, but Babcock does this thing where he plays his checking line a LOT at even strength. That's what Richards is doing with Larkin's line. They're not really an offensive line (and, honestly, with Moses now they're a little out of sorts, chemistry-wise). They just play tough matchups and shut down opposing lines. So that's what Larkin's doing, and that's also why he isn't scoring a lot. It's just not a scoring role.I think this guy will make a good career in NHL. Just something special about his game.
